Operation Andrew

Our prophecy seminar is coming soon and it is time to begin Operation Andrew!
Operation Andrew, taken from John 1:41-42, is a friendship-oriented method in helping those we know come to experience a personal relationship with Jesus Christ.
“Andrew . . . first found his own brother, Simon . . . and brought him to Jesus.” John 1:41-42
To participate in Operation Andrew:
Look Around . . . because your mission field is where you live, work, and play. As names of people who need Jesus Christ and His Hope come to mind, write them on your prayer list. Start with two or three individuals; God will bring more to your mind.
Look Up . . . for prayer changes people. Set aside time to pray daily for these people and yourself, that God will give you natural opportunities to share His love with them.
Look Out . . . for ways to cultivate stronger relationships, earn confidence, and share information through literature or conversation.
Look Forward . . . pray that those on your list will be receptive to an invitation to attend an outreach event.
Look After . . . those needing further grounding.
“Personal effort for others should be preceded by much secret prayer; for it requires great wisdom to understand the science of saving souls. Before communicating with men, commune with Christ.” Christ Object Lessons, p. 149
Here is a specific plan for inviting people to the series:
Invite #1 – This week and next, January 30 to February 8. Tell them the date for opening night and promise them a Brochure. (You may also share with them the graphic for the series)
Invite #2 -About 1 week before opening night, February 9 to 12: Personally deliver a full brochure and have them pre-register (the website will be up soon).
Invite #3 – 1-2 days before opening night, February 15 & 16: Call all of your interest/friends and remind them of opening night.
Invite #4 – After opening night: Visit your friend that did not come. Bring them a study guide, CD (optional), and a list of upcoming nights.
Never Give Up, and continue to PRAY! Follow up – Keep the interest on the mailing list for upcoming events: i.e., another seminar at a future date, musical concerts, health seminars, family seminars, etc...
Research indicates that about 80% of new church member’s come because of a personal invitation. It takes on average 4-5 invitations to get someone to attend an evangelistic meeting. Never think that just because you invite them once, they will automatically come out. It takes several reminders before it sticks with people.
